Phanjang Population - Peren, Nagaland
Phanjang is a medium size village located in Athibung Circle of Peren district, Nagaland with total 69 families residing. The Phanjang village has population of 314 of which 167 are males while 147 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Phanjang village population of children with age 0-6 is 45 which makes up 14.33 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Phanjang village is 880 which is lower than Nagaland state average of 931. Child Sex Ratio for the Phanjang as per census is 957, higher than Nagaland average of 943.
Phanjang village has higher literacy rate compared to Nagaland. In 2011, literacy rate of Phanjang village was 94.42 % compared to 79.55 % of Nagaland. In Phanjang Male literacy stands at 96.53 % while female literacy rate was 92.00 %.
